    One of the important aspects of customs clearance for private arrivals is the advance notification. Operators or pilots must notify customs officials of the jet’s landing at least one hour before arrival. This early notice ensures that customs agents are set to process passengers upon touchdown. Additionally, having a customs broker can additionally simplify the entry process, especially for international flights. These specialists handle all the necessary paperwork and can help in address ing any possible issues that may arise during customs inspection.

    Legal Perspective of Personal Charter Security

    When it comes to personal charters, safety regulations vary significantly depending on the type of service. The FAA governs charter services under two distinct regulations: 135 and Part 121. Part 135 applies to smaller aircraft usually used by charter companies, while 121 governs larger commercial air carriers. Grasping these distinctions is essential for travelers seeking to ensure their flight meets the top safety standards. 135 operators must follow rigorous maintenance and operational guidelines, including regular safety audits and pilot certification requirements, while 121 operations require more stringent protocols due to their greater scale.

    The legal framework not only highlights safety but also establishes a standard for accountability. Charter operators under 135 must maintain detailed records of aircraft maintenance, pilot training, and operational safety checks. This documentation is crucial in the case of an incident, as it can show compliance with the necessary regulatory requirements. Passengers should ask for these records and audits when selecting a charter service, as they can provide reassurance regarding the operator’s commitment to safety.

    Private jet pricing can often seem intricate and diverse, making it essential for potential clients to grasp the different options available. Boca private jet charter pricing structures include on demand chartering, jet cards, and fractional ownership. On-demand chartering charges are based on hourly rates while factoring in factors like aircraft type, the flight path, and customer need. This model offers versatility, allowing clients to pay only for the services they consume, which can be significantly helpful for those who fly less often or have variable schedules.

    Jet cards provide a more predictable cost structure that allows clients to purchase a set number of flying hours upfront. This model often offers fixed rates and advantages such as assured availability and fixed pricing for a set period. While jet cards can provide simplicity and cost savings for frequent flyers, they may have additional fees and restrictions that clients should carefully consider, like advanced booking criteria and minimum flight hours.

    Fractional ownership is an additional option that attracts consistent travelers looking for a ongoing association. Under this model, clients buy a share in a specific plane, gaining permission to use it relative to the share of ownership. While this can yield lower hourly costs on the average, prospective owners should account for operational fees, servicing costs, and additional charges. Understanding these multiple pricing models allows clients to make informed decisions that align with their aviation needs and budget.
